Today, Pastor Mark taught from I Kings 20.
The focus of the historical narrative shifts to King Ahab and a threat from the King of Syria, Ben-Hadad. The enemy was formidable and confident, but God gave the armies into the hand of Israel not just once, but twice. The Lord had devoted Ben-Hadad to destruction, but Ahab made a covenant with the king instead and was judged for it. While the likelihood of us experiencing events like this one are slim, it is a great reminder that God is greater than even the greatest enemies that threaten the soul. How we respond in the wake of the victory God gives and the enemies that threaten matters.
